The thermochemical splitting of CO 2 and water in a two-step redox reaction yields carbon-neutral fuels. The thermochemical reaction to turn CO 2 and water into syngas takes place at 1,500 °C. Solar heat is used to convert a mixture of methane, CO 2 , and water into syngas, which is then processed into any type of fuel.

Green hydrogen is produced by using renewable energy (wind and solar) to power electrolysis that splits water into its constituent parts. Green ammonia, a derivative of green hydrogen, is also being tested to displace fossil fuels in thermal power generation, greatly decreasing the emissions intensity of existing energy infrastructure.
